The surface fabrication of AgNPs with different functionalities provides supplementary appendages for extended applications. These functionalities provide base for further anchoring, conjugation, or interacting with biomolecules, polymers, and synthetic chemical molecules deliberated at their biological target. The surface functionalities mask the engineered surface and surface properties of AgNPs and prevent them from modifications in situ. Moreover, the surface functionalized AgNPs with functional head groups enables their further conjugation to the nucleic acids, aptamers, peptides, and lipopolysaccharides that provide excellent applications in molecular medicine. This chapter presents the surface functionalization of AgNPs with natural molecules such as polysaccharides, amino acids, nucleic acids, peptides and their applications.
